Watch Now
Captive
Two aliens from the planet Styrolia crashland on Earth near a farm and take the inhabitants hostage.
Release Date: 1980-01-01
Science Fiction
★
★
★
★
★
★
★
★
★
★
(1 votes)
Casts
David Ladd
as Caleb-7
Similar Movies
Mission Galactica: The Cylon Attack
Fantastic Four
The Ewok Adventure
Gattaca
Silent Running
Forbidden Planet
This Island Earth
Solaris
The Dark Side of the Moon
Stargate
The Astronaut Farmer
The Angry Red Planet
Titan A.E.
Alien³
Undead
Treasure Planet
Zathura: A Space Adventure
Last Light of Orion
Maximum Overdrive
Dune